The battery pack is built by a number of battery cells in series and parallel connection. The inconsistencies inhered in cells during the process of manufacturing and operation will inevitably lead to the reduced capacity, attenuated cycle life and failure of entire battery pack. Inconsistencies within a battery pack will reduce its service life, and failure of a single battery within the pack will cause serious safety issues. In order to settle the matter, this paper proposes a series-parallel reconfigurable battery balancing topology and designs a balancing control strategy. The battery pack has a similar configuration as in the Chevrolet Bolt EV with 10 modules which has a total of 288 cells connected in 96s3p (3 parallel strings each having 96 cells in series).

In parallel HEVs, as shown in Fig. 2, Both the engine and the electric motor generate the power that drives the wheels, the battery pack is relatively minor compared to series HEV, and the ICE is connected directly to the wheels . This configuration is relatively efficient on the highways but operates inefficiently in stop-and-go city driving conditions.

Schematic representations of different battery pack topologies: (a) single cell; (b) parallel connection of two cells; (c) series connection of three cells; (d) parallel connection of two strings of three serially connected cells; (e) series connection of three modules consisting of two cells connected in parallel. The m series battery pack in parallel are named P 1, P 2 …, P m. The n cells and 2 n + 2 MOSFETs in each series battery pack are named B x1, B x2, …, B xn and S x0, S x1, …, S x(2n+1), where x is the serial number of the parallel battery pack (x = 1, 2, …, m). The inductor is named L. Fig. 1.
